Onomichi, Japan, is a charming city that offers a mix of historical and natural attractions. One of the best ways to appreciate its unique character is to explore the Onomichi Temple Walk, a scenic route that passes by numerous temples and shrines, providing insight into the local spiritual heritage. The walk is particularly enjoyable as it meanders through narrow streets and up hills, revealing beautiful views of the Seto Inland Sea.
Another highlight is the Onomichi City Museum of Art, which showcases both Japanese and international art, often featuring exhibitions related to the region. The museum is situated in a picturesque location that adds to the overall experience of art appreciation in a serene environment.
For those interested in local culture, visiting the Onomichi U2 is recommended. This converted warehouse complex offers a blend of shops, cafes, and galleries, emphasizing local crafts and culinary delights. It’s a great place to relax and enjoy the atmosphere while tasting regional specialties.
The Shimanami Kaido, a scenic cycling route connecting Honshu and Shikoku islands, starts from Onomichi. Renting a bicycle and experiencing this route allows you to enjoy stunning views and the thrill of traversing bridges that span across islands. Many cyclists choose to ride part of this route, taking in the beautiful landscapes and coastal charm.
Lastly, Onomichi’s local cuisine, particularly the famous Onomichi ramen, is worth exploring. The city is known for its unique style of ramen, characterized by a soy sauce base and a rich flavor profile, which offers a delicious taste of local culinary tradition.
